メイン 迷える子羊の部屋【初心者専用】
飛ばされたフレームに配置したMCのスクリプトが動作する (ダイナミックテキスト?) | 投稿するにはまず登録を |
| フラット表示 | 前のトピック | 次のトピック |
| 投稿者 | スレッド |
|---|---|
| TacoRico | Åê¹ÆNo.36985 投稿日時: 2007-12-22 22:21 |
新米 ![]() ![]() 居住地: 投稿: 2
使用環境:
|
飛ばされたフレームに配置したMCのスクリプトが動作する (ダイナミックテキスト?) はじめまして。
自分だけの現象か?バグか?正しい振る舞い?の判断がつかないので、ここで相談させてください。 XP home、FlashCS3 (flash9_ja_jp_9_0_2_updateは当てました。ただし[ヘルプ]→[CS3について]では9.0としか出ません。現象はupdate前から出てました。) [手順] 新規FlashファイルをAS3.0で作成。strictはずす。 シーン1の様子 | a |○|○| ←1フレにgotoAndStop(3); |● | ←1フレにダイナミックテキスト。インスタンス名付ける。 |○|●|○| ←2フレにムービークリップ 一番上のレイヤー:キーフレーム3つ。1フレーム目に、gotoAndStop(3); 2番目のレイヤー:テキストフィールドを作成。ダイナミックテキスト、適当にインスタンス名をつける。 3番目のレイヤー:キーフレーム3つ。後述のムービークリップを2フレーム目のみに、手で配置する。 配置するムービークリップ:1フレーム目に、trace(parent.currentFrame); ←何でもいいはず、実行がわかるもの。ただし1フレーム目。 [実行結果] 出力に 3 と出ます。 3フレーム目にただジャンプするはずですよね? ところが2フレーム目のMCのスクリプトが実行されてしまいます。ブレークポイントにも掛かる。親では3フレーム目に入ってる。 ダイナミックテキストのインスタンス名を付けなかったり、ダイナミックテキストのレイヤーを一番下にすると、2フレーム目のMCのスクリプトの実行は起こりません。 まず、これは自分以外でも出る現象でしょうか? バグでしょうか?この動きは正しいものでどこかで解説されてるものでしょうか? すみませんが、お手隙の方、試してもらえませんか? よろしくおねがいします。 |
| フラット表示 | 前のトピック | 次のトピック |
| 題名 | 投稿者 | 日時 |
|---|---|---|
| » |
TacoRico | 2007-12-22 22:21 |
| |
nioia321 | 2007-12-23 13:02 |
| |
Fumio | 2007-12-23 23:45 |
| |
TacoRico | 2007-12-24 1:06 |
| 投稿するにはまず登録を | |



ログイン


